Terri Horman quits job at mental-health nonprofit Shangri-La Corp.

Horman had worked in Eugene for the nonprofit since December, after applying for the job under the name Terri Moulton. Salem-based Shangri-La provides residential care for adults suffering from mental illness.

When Horman's job became public knowledge, Karen Rutledge, Shangri-La's chief executive, said the nonprofit followed all applicable laws in hiring Horman, and that the hire reflected acceptance, trust and compassion.

~Snip~

Friday's statement from Shangri-La said Horman quit her job because she "recognized the impact her employment had" on the nonprofit since it had been made public.

As of June, 2014, Kaine Horman was given legal custody of Kiara, who "will have the opportunity to visit with her mother, Terri, in a supervised, strictly regimented setting. Visits, in what the court calls a 'therapeutically monitored, highly structured, multi-faceted and graduated reintegration plan,' will be initially limited to two times a month."

The process will begin with exchanges of cards and letters as the counselor will reintroduce Kiara to TMH, discuss her siblings and prepare her for kindergarten. Additionally, Terri cannot enter, or attempt to enter the home the family shared in Northwest Portland, Intel’s corporate campus, the Edge Gym in Beaverton, or Skyline Elementary school.
